Remanded (sent back)
The Board remands the claim for service connection for a headache disorder, to include migraines, for additional development and medical opinion.
The deciding factor: A remand is necessary to ensure compliance with the Board's prior remand directives regarding the presumption of soundness and to obtain updated VA treatment records.
